MAXFREE S2 User manual

1. Please ensure type-c data wire is connected well with device interface.
2. This product supports whole function of type-c (charging and video),
integrated one line. If screen cannot be powered on or restarted,
please supply external power of 5V, 2A.
3. The HDMI interface used to connect the product must use the custom
HDMI TO TYPE-C data cable included in the product packaging and be
externally powered.

4. Connect S2 with Laptop
3
Connect S2 to your laptop and check that your laptop has a Type-C, Type-A or HDMI port that can
provide 5V/2A power.
Connect S2 to your laptop through S2's Type-C and HDMI port, following the options below:
Option 2: If your laptop has 2 Type-C ports (full function ports), and your laptop Type-C outlet cannot
provide more than 5V/2A power supply or the display has no signal/the signal is unstable after
connection, then you need to connect an external 5V/2A adapter to power S2. Then connect the S2
to the laptop with two Type-C cables.
Connect to S2 through the Type-C interface of the notebook
Option 1: If your laptop has two Type-C ports (full function ports), and the Type-C output port of the
laptop can provide more than 5V/2A power supply, directly connect the S2 and the laptop with two
Type-C cables.

To connect the S2 screen to your laptop via the HDMI interface, follow these steps:
Option 3: If your laptop has both a Type-C and an HDMI port, you can use a Type-C cable to connect
the S2 screen to the Type-C port of your laptop, and then use an HDMI TO TYPE-C cable to connect
the S2 screen to the HDMI port of your laptop. After that, you can connect a 5V/2A adapter to power
the S2 screen.

6. Disassemble the S2
Note: sequence of open and close must be performed to avoid damage of device.
When folding the screen, the bracket must be pulled out to an appropriate size as shown in the
picture, and the screen must be fixed in the silicone of the bracket, otherwise forcibly closing it
will damage the screen!

In order to ensure the normal use of this product and prevent accidents such as electric shock or fire,
please read and understand all use requirements and operation procedures before using.
Please strictly abide by the following requirements.
1. Please tear off the protective film on the screen surface before use.
2. The DC power supply required by this product is AC/DC power adapter, which should be far away
from heat source and placed in a well ventilated place. The AC power socket and AC power line
should be well grounded and can withstand enough current demand.
3. The DC power input required by this product is 5V-20V ± 2V.
4. Attention should be paid to avoid excessive humidity and dust, so as to avoid circuit corrosion
and failure.
5. Screen surface should not be challenged by external force.
6. Do not use sharp tools to touch the screen surface.
7. This product fits general business and domestic use, and ambient temperature ranging from
-20~60°C is recommended.
8. Please power off power source when stop using device.

Question & Answer
1. Is this product plug and play?
A: Yes.
2. When connecting, it shows "no signal" or "signal flashing", and the computer cannot recognize it.
What can I do?
A: Please connect an external power supply with a rating of 5V/2A for enough power delivery.
3. Is the screen brightness sufficient? Can it be adjusted according to my needs?
A: The screen has a maximum brightness of 220cd/m2. When the product is not connected to an
external adapter, the brightness can be adjusted to 30%. When connected to an external adapter,
the brightness can be adjusted to 100%.
4. Is the monitor powered by USB or an external power source?
A: The display can be powered either by the laptop (requires a power supply of more than 5V/2A) or
directly by an external power source.
